<description>&#60;p&#62;Mine did dip, and I had to take More Milk Plus and fenugreek to get it to recover a bit. I think your supply also takes a little dip at that time anyhow, because they are starting to eat less. All you can do is keep pumping and try a few herbal supplements. At this point, depending on how short you are in ounces, you can probably get by with more solids and not have to supplement. I know how frustrating it is!!!!
